There are many poor people around the world. Unfortunately, just giving them money has proven not to be helpful in the long run. Much better to help them create jobs, provide medical and technical assistance and so on, which allows the people to sustain the improvements. Experience has shown that large government funding often becomes the fortunes in the hands of the rulers or owners of the markets. Funds and materials sent to Iraq, Afganistan and various African countries have largely not ended up as planned. Not only that, but the items sent are inappropriate in some cases. Tents sent to Haiti were less preferred than tarps. Other items were great charitable writeoffs, but useless for the people who needed real help. Even Oprah, with her school for girls in Africa, was unable to predict the effects and had to review her efforts. However, the real deal is to discern the best ways to help the community you wish to--in the way that they need--not just what you think.

Caritas is a Latin word, usually translated as Charity it implies, Caring, love of one"s neighbor, sharing is caring, etc. the various charities took this up as a sort of collective banner- a catch all term for social service organizations. For example the Salvation Army, Volunteers Of America, Red Cross, Unicef, etc. it has been claimed that the last named, Unicef is the world"s largest Secular ( not religious oriented) charity and it is one of the few charitable organizations per se ( That is, by itelf) that has been awarded the Nobel Peace Prize- in l965 or 66. This got big publicity at the time and Danny Kaye, named chairman launched a whirlwind flying tour of Europe for publicity purposes- for UNICEF. around l964 Halloween collection cans came in. ( Unicef is one of the few charities to avoid the Christmas rush, preferring to operate at peak in collection mode on Halloween. while on the subject of Charities, the British Royal Red Cross, which is a quasi-Government agency has long had the motto of Faith, Hope, and Charity used on its various badges and insignia. a Sterling idea. The Amnesty International and Doctors without Borders have also been awarded the Nobel Peace Prize ( En Masse) but this is rather unusual.

The American Red Cross offers a variety of services to the local community, the military, and offer international relief. They help the needy and poor, they support military members and their families, donations of blood and blood products are provided (especially for natural disaster relief and the like) and they offer educational programs that promote health and safety.

Virtually any one of us could become homeless. Some people labor under the idea that homeless people are in that situation because they are lazy or like to live on the street. Nothing could be further from the truth.
The mass of homeless people living in the world right now somehow loose their humanity to the rest of society. There are lumped together and thought of as bums or too lazy to get a job. We need to look at these people as people, as individuals,people that are struggling to survive. They all have a story and they are or once where someone's daughter, son, brother, mother, ect. We all start out the same way. Naked and totally dependant on other people.
Things happen in people's lives that are not planned. Statistics tell us that almost half of homeless people are children under 18 years old. Their parents loose jobs with no family that will help them and take them in. Once in this rut, it is very hard to pull out of it. To rent a shabby apartment in a bad neighborhood takes money. Security deposits and first and last months rent are beyond what many people's budgets can endure.
Many of the homeless that you see sleeping in doorways and park benches are suffering from mental illnesses. Because of budget cuts in government spending they are released out of hospitals before they are able to take care of themselves. Once on the street it is nearly impossible for them to obtain their medications to keep them functional. They are sick, cold, hungry and are preyed upon by stronger homeless
people or criminals.

Blood, blood cells, and plasma can be donated to be used for a person who needs transfusions to sustain life after blood loss, in severe anemia, and other conditions.
Bone marrow can be donated for transplant into patients with leukemia or other bone marrow disorders or damage, or who have malfunctioning immune systems.
Organs can be donated from live donors such as portions of lung, portions of liver, or a single kidney.
Donations of organs and tissue after death can save many lives and greatly improve the quality of the lives of others. Successful transplants in this type of donation include heart, lung, liver, kidney, pancreas, heart valves, veins, arteries, bone, tendons, ligaments, skin, small intestines, and the cornea of the eyes.
Consider signing a donation card to carry with you at all times so your wishes to help save lives after your death can be recognized and followed. This can also be added to your legal will or indicated on an Advance Directive form. Also inform relatives and friends of your desire to give this special and precious gift of life.
Organ donor cards and forms are available in many Internet sites. See the link section with this question for one such site.

The most convenient and less invasive way to donate and save someone's life while you are still living is to donate blood. You can also donate bone marrow and even a kidney and still live a very normal life. Post mortem (after death) kidneys, heart, liver, lungs, pancreas, the small bowel and the other tissues and organs listed above can all be transplanted. Make sure you register as a donor and tell your friends and family about your choice so that in the event of your death they will know that you want to help other people live.

There are many international charities that specialize in helping children. Free the Children is one such charity that specializes in sustainable development in such countries as Ghana and Ecuador. Other popular international charities for children include Unicef and Childfund.
